🎓 History and Overview of Technological University, Taungoo

Technological University, Taungoo traces its roots to Myanmar's post-independence push for technical education. Initially founded as Taungoo Technological Institute in 2005, it upgraded to university status to meet growing demands for skilled engineers. Under the Ministry of Education, TUTGO has grown to serve over 1,000 students, emphasizing bachelor's and master's degrees in core engineering disciplines.

The campus spans a modern facility with labs equipped for hands-on learning, reflecting Myanmar's commitment to ST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ics). Jobs here contribute to national goals like sustainable development, especially in Bago Region's agricultural and industrial hubs. Faculty and staff engage in projects aligned with ASEAN (Association of Southeast Asian Nations) standards, fostering international collaboration.

Academic Programs and Faculty Roles

TUTGO offers Bachelor of Engineering (B.E.) programs in Civil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Power Engineering, Electronic Engineering, and Mechatronic Engineering. Postgraduate options include Master's degrees, preparing graduates for industry and academia.

Jobs at Technological University, Taungoo primarily involve faculty positions like lecturers and professors who deliver curriculum, supervise labs, and mentor students. For instance, a Civil Engineering lecturer might teach structural analysis while leading projects on earthquake-resistant designs relevant to Myanmar's seismic zones. Research roles focus on applied technologies, such as renewable energy systems for rural Bago Region.

  • Lecturer: Delivers undergraduate courses, conducts tutorials.
  • Professor: Leads departments, publishes research, secures grants.
  • Research Assistant: Supports faculty experiments, data analysis.

Required Academic Qualifications, Research Focus, Preferred Experience, and Skills

For faculty jobs at Technological University, Taungoo, qualifications align with Myanmar's standards. Lecturers need a B.E. or equivalent; assistant lecturers require a Master's; professors hold PhDs in relevant fields.

Research focus areas include sustainable infrastructure (civil), automation (mechatronics), and power systems (electrical), addressing Myanmar's energy challenges. Preferred experience encompasses 2-5 years teaching, publications in journals like those indexed by Scopus, and grant management.

  • Skills: Proficiency in AutoCAD, MATLAB; strong communication for lectures; project management.
  • Competencies: Adaptability to resource-limited labs, mentoring diverse students, collaboration with industry.

Candidates with international exposure, such as from postdoc positions, stand out.

Diversity and Inclusion Initiatives

TUTGO advances diversity through scholarships for Bago Region ethnic groups like Karen and Mon, and women-in-engineering programs inspired by national STEM initiatives. The university hosts workshops on inclusive teaching and recruits from underrepresented areas, promoting equity in Myanmar's multi-ethnic context.

Work-Life Balance and Campus Life

Work-life balance at TUTGO features standard 40-hour weeks, Thingyan holidays, and sabbaticals for research. Campus life in Kyun Kone includes hostels, a library, sports fields, and cultural events like traditional dances. Proximity to Taungoo's temples offers relaxation, while community service projects enhance fulfillment. Salaries include benefits like housing allowances, supporting family life in Bago Region.
